The first El Trafico in 2023 didn’t disappoint.

On the road in enemy territory at Carlos Vela and the Black and Gold got the better of the Gs and former El Tri legend Javier ‘Chicharito’ Hernandez. Vela put LAFC in front early on before Tyler Boyd found an equalizer just before halftime.

Vela found the back of the net for the second time with roughly 20 minutes to go before Ryan Hollingshead finished things off just a few minutes later. Marco Delgado pulled one back in the final stages of the contest for the Galaxy, but it was too little too late.

Who would’ve thought that St Louis CITY, in their inaugural MLS season, would combine with Austin FC for the highest-scoring game in 2023?

With the chaotic win, St Louis did the double over the Verde and Black as braces from Nicholas Gioacchini and Samuel Adeniran propelled the team to victory.

St Louis were up 4-1 with just minutes remaining before four goals were scored in the last eight minutes to bring the final score to 6-3 in favor of the hosts.

The early season clash between Atlanta United and New England Revolution was probably one of the most entertaining draws in recent history in MLS.

A mistake from Brad Guzan saw Revs midfielder Carles Gil pounce to give his side a 1-0 lead within the first minute of play, as former USMNT figure Bobby Wood double the visitors’ lead with eight minutes remaining in the half.

At 2-0 down, 2023 Newcomer of the Year Giorgos Giakoumakis found the back of the net just under the 60th minute mark to jump-start the Five Stripes attack.

MLS assists leader Thiago Almada leveled the game in the 74th minute before backup striker Miguel Berry scored an absolute banger of a goal from outside the area, which would up being his only goal for Atlanta…
